Above average average bench

The AMD Ryzen 5 PRO 2400G Vega Graphics averaged 38.8% lower than the peak scores attained by the group leaders. This isn't a great result which indicates that there are much faster alternatives on the comparison list.

Strengths

Avg. Single Core Speed 98.9Pts
Avg. Memory Latency 65Pts

Good consistency

The range of scores (95th - 5th percentile) for the AMD Ryzen 5 PRO 2400G Vega Graphics is 26.3%. This is a relatively narrow range which indicates that the AMD Ryzen 5 PRO 2400G Vega Graphics performs reasonably consistently under varying real world conditions.

How it works

  • - Download and run UserBenchmark
  • - CPU tests include: integer, floating and string
  • - GPU tests include: six 3D game simulations
  • - Drive tests include: read, write, sustained write and mixed IO
  • - RAM tests include: single/multi core bandwidth and latency
  • - SkillBench (space shooter) tests user input accuracy
  • - Reports are generated and presented on userbenchmark.com
